Job Summary
Senior Energy Engineering shall perform energy audits at client facilities and/or buildings, perform energy use analysis and simulations, measurements and verifications, commissioning and retro commissioning and other related engineering and technical efforts. Responsible for development of energy conservation measures for a variety of clients and agencies. Engineer will be required to use energy analysis software tools and be knowledgeable of standards such as California Title 24 commercial and residential 2008 building standards as well as ASHRAE 90.1standards. Engineer shall be responsible for evaluating building HVAC operation and performance. The individual must be thoroughly knowledgeable in HVAC systems operation and must be capable of analyzing HVAC systems including controls to recommend operational improvements and optimization. The individual must be able to work individually and as a team with other engineers to ensure projects are completed profitably and with high technical quality.

Essential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
- Demonstrated experience and ability to conduct energy audits on simple residential to complex commercial and industrial buildings.
- Demonstrated knowledge and experience in building energy analysis through computer modeling techniques.
- Demonstrated experience and knowledge of building energy computer simulation tools such as; EQUEST, EnergyPro, SPC, DOE2.2, EnergyPlus (experience and knowledge of EQUEST, EnergyPro a MUST- DOE2.2 and EnergyPlus a plus).
- Ability to use Microsoft computer software (Microsoft Word, Excel, Power Point) a must.
- Knowledge of AUTOCAD REVIT a plus
- Knowledge and/or experience with Utility Incentive programs a plus
- Knowledge and understanding of Peak Demand reduction desirable
- Building Commissioning and Retro-commissioning experience a plus
Education and/or Experience
Bachelor’s degree in Engineering from a four-year college or university. (Mechanical Engineering preferred). Masters degree a plus. Registration as a Professional Engineer, Engineer-in-Training (EIT), and/or Certified Energy Manager (CEM) is desired. Five to seven years experience directly related to the duties and responsibilities is desired. BPI, HERS and/or CEPE certifications a plus.
